About your tutor

I hold a Bachelor of Architecture degree from CEPT University, where he was shortlisted for the best design thesis award, and a postgraduate degree from Institute for Advanced Architecture of Catalonia, where I explored the intersection between technology and the built environment. I am proficient in AEC software such as Rhino, Grasshopper, AutoCAD, Revit, and Unreal Engine, and has a keen interest in the creative and sustainable design choices in architecture. I am motivated by the challenge of integrating the digital realm with the physical world, and the potential of technology to transform the built environment.

Architecture concepts taught by Keshava

Student learned 3 days ago

The Tutor and Student reviewed advanced 3D modeling techniques in Rhino, focusing on creating detailed architectural elements like door frames, bay windows, and walls. They practiced using commands such as "SweepOne," "Blocks," "Boolean Difference," "Scale," and "CPlane," and discussed efficient workflows for modeling, including working with separate architectural and structural models. The session concluded with guidance on generating construction details and diagrams.
